The Marine Environment Protection Committee,

RECALLING Article 38(a) of the Convention on the International Maritime Organization concerning the functions of the Marine Environment Protection Committee conferred upon it by international conventions for the prevention and control of marine pollution from ships,

NOTING article 19 of the International Convention for the Control and Management of Ships' Ballast Water and Sediments, 2004 (the BWM Convention), which specifies the amendment procedure and confers upon the Marine Environment Protection Committee of the Organization the function of considering amendments thereto for adoption by the Parties,

NOTING ALSO resolution MEPC.300(72), by which it adopted the Code for Approval of Ballast Water Management Systems (BWMS Code),

HAVING CONSIDERED, at its seventy-second session, proposed amendments to regulations A-1 and D-3 of the BWM Convention to make the provisions of the BWMS Code mandatory,

1 ADOPTS, in accordance with article 19(2)(c) of the BWM Convention, amendments to regulations A-1 and D-3, the text of which is set out in the annex to the present resolution;

2 DETERMINES, in accordance with article 19(2)(e)(ii) of the BWM Convention, that the amendments shall be deemed to have been accepted on 13 April 2019 unless, prior to that date, more than one-third of the Parties have notified the Secretary-General that they object to the amendments;

3 INVITES the Parties to note that, in accordance with article 19(2)(f)(ii) of the BWM Convention, the said amendments shall enter into force on 13 October 2019 upon their acceptance in accordance with paragraph 2 above;

4 REQUESTS the Secretary-General, for the purposes of article 19(2)(d) of the BWM Convention, to transmit certified copies of the present resolution and the text of the amendments contained in the annex to all Parties to the BWM Convention;

5 REQUESTS ALSO the Secretary-General to transmit copies of the present resolution and its annex to Members of the Organization which are not Parties to the BWM Convention;

6 REQUESTS FURTHER the Secretary-General to prepare a consolidated certified text of the BWM Convention.
